如何有效利用区块链技术
2024-11-16
区块链是一种去中心化的分布式账本技术,它通过密码学方法确保数据的安全性和完整性。比特币区块链主要由一个个区块组成,区块中包含交易数据,通过时间戳和哈希算法相互连接,从而形成链条。这样的设计保证了数据的不可篡改性,防止了双重支付问题。
比特币采用的工作量证明(Proof of Work,PoW)共识机制,通过对计算能力的竞争来确认交易和生成新的区块。矿工需要解决复杂的数学问题,才能获得挖矿的奖励。而这一过程不仅确保了网络的安全性,还有效防止了恶意攻击。然而,PoW机制也存在高能耗的争议。
比特币网络的安全来自于大规模的分布式节点和强大的加密技术。由于网络中的每一个节点都存储了完整的交易历史,攻击者必须控制超过51%的算力才能发起网络攻击,成本极高。为了避免集中化现象,比特币还通过鼓励矿工自助挖矿,防止算力过度集中。
### 比特币的经济模型比特币的总供应量被限制在2100万枚,这一设计旨在模仿稀缺资源,比如黄金。随着市场对比特币的需求增加,稀缺性将推动其价格的上涨。比特币的创世区块挖出后,每四年进行一次减半(halving),即挖矿奖励减少一半。这种“减半”机制是其经济模型的重要组成部分,影响着比特币的长期价值。
比特币的流通性高,受到市场情绪、新闻事件和宏观经济因素等多种因素的影响。其价格波动较大,导致投资者面临高风险。长期来看,比特币被视作一种数字黄金,具有避险属性,但短期内价格的波动却让不少投资者感到困惑。
比特币的价值不仅在于其数字货币的功能,更在于它作为去中心化金融(DeFi)的基础。随着越来越多的商家接受比特币支付,其应用场景正在不断扩展,从跨境支付到资产保存,甚至是智能合约的基础数资产。
### 比特币的法律监管比特币的法律地位因国家而异。许多国家已经开始关注和监管加密货币交易。在美国,加密货币被视为资产,需缴纳资本利得税;而在中国,比特币交易所和初始代币发行(ICO)被禁止。不同的法律框架使得比特币的应用和发展面临不同的挑战。
各国政府对比特币的合规性要求不同,尤其是在反洗钱(AML)和客户身份识别(KYC)方面。交易平台需要遵循相关法律法规,以防止洗钱和金融欺诈。这些要求对比特币的匿名性构成了挑战,可能影响用户的使用体验。
随着比特币的普及,各国政府可能会加强监管,进行更明确的法律框架制定。同时,可能出现更多国际合作,以防范跨国金融犯罪。因此,推动比特币的合法化和规范化,是其未来发展的必经之路。
### 比特币的市场竞争比特币虽然是市场领先者,但并不是唯一的加密货币。以太坊、瑞波币和莱特币等项目也在竞争。与比特币相较,它们各自在智能合约、交易速度和应用场景等方面展现出不同的优势。竞争的加剧使得比特币需要不断创新,保持其市场地位。
面对竞争,比特币通过开发二层网络如闪电网络、不断交易速度和降低手续费来增强市场竞争力。此外,社区的积极性和强大的开发者群体也是比特币能够保持领先的重要因素。
市场对比特币未来的预期各有不同。一些投资者看好其作为全球储备资产的潜力,认为其价格将稳步上升;而另一些人则担心泡沫和价格波动带来的风险。尽管如此,比特币的基础设施和社区生态在不断完善,未来依然充满可能。
### 比特币的环境影响比特币的工作量证明(PoW)共识机制被批评为能源消耗高,导致对环境的不良影响。挖矿所需的电力主要来源于化石燃料,造成碳排放及生态破坏。许多人对此表示关注,并认为比特币应该寻求更可持续的发展道路。
尽管比特币挖矿的能耗问题引发争议,但一些矿工开始转向可再生能源,如水力、太阳能等。这一转变不仅有助于降低环境影响,还能降低挖矿成本,从而提高利润。加密货币行业正在尝试通过可再生能源实现可持续发展。
比特币未来的环境影响将取决于行业、政策和技术的发展趋势。可持续的挖矿模式、环保的能源政策以及技术创新都将是影响比特币生态的重要因素。为实现平衡,增加对绿色技术的投资可能是未来的方向。
### 可能相关问题 1. **比特币是否具备真正的货币属性?** - 比特币的货币属性包括可替代性、可分割性、抗审查性等,这些属性的实现需要市场共识和广泛应用的支持。 2. **比特币将如何影响未来的金融体系?** - 比特币可能会对传统金融机构产生冲击,尤其在跨境支付、资产管理等领域。 3. **如何看待比特币的泡沫?** - 比特币价格的波动往往被视为泡沫而存在,但背后的基本面和市场需求也在起支撑作用。 4. **比特币会被取代吗?** - 随着技术的发展,比特币可能会面临新的竞争者,但其网络效应和品牌影响力依然是其优势。 5. **投资比特币需要注意哪些风险?** - 在投资比特币时,需关注市场波动、监管风险以及技术安全等多方面的因素。 综上所述,比特币作为一个创新的区块链项目,其未来发展潜力仍然巨大,但同样也面临不少挑战。不断地适应市场变化和技术进步,将是比特币能否持续成长的关键。